Subject: ORM refactor handover — Larkspell inventory service

Hi Doran,

I've finished mapping the legacy Quillbase ORM entities to the new repository layer. All write paths now go through the adapter; reads still hit the old mappers until Friday's cutover. Support should verify replication lag before escalating anything. For verification queries, use the staging database reachable via the string below.

warehouse DSN: cockroachdb://holvan_svc:viOKuRy@db-3e1a.plorvaforge.corp:5432/istius

Handover — Top Floor Quiet Room

Priya, the quiet room on level 9 at Calder House is now bookable again after the ventilation fix. Please keep the blinds down until the glare film arrives, and log any booking clashes with facilities. The door lock was rekeyed on Tuesday, so use the new code below.

badge for fajog-fahap: bdg-G-50

# Break-Glass Access — Liftweave Dispatch Simulator

If the Liftweave elevator-dispatch simulator becomes unreachable and normal SSO is down, the on-call engineer may invoke break-glass access. First confirm with a second engineer that the outage is real, then open the sealed console session from the bastion. Every break-glass session is logged and reviewed within 24 hours. The console will prompt once for the recovery passphrase, which is kept here.

vault phrase of fafop-hahop = ralys-kasion-normir-belix-silys-fendor